Jonah watched her in silence, marking every detail of her tall figure with a curious sense of possession that years of intimacy had never given him with Ada.

And yet she kept him at a distance with a skill that exasperated him and provoked his admiration.

One day when he had held her hand a moment too long, she had withdrawn it with an explanation that sounded like an apology.

She explained that from a child she had been unable to endure the touch of another person; that she always preferred to walk rather than ride in a crowded bus or tram because bodily contact with others set her nerves on edge.

It was a nervous affection, she explained, inherited from her mother.
